目的 :探讨针刺不同穴位对脑组织fMRI功能成像的影响。方法 :将健康受试者随机分为针刺合谷组、太冲组、合谷配伍太冲组各 7人 ,分别观察fMRI脑功能成像。结果 :针刺合谷穴诱导额叶和枕叶脑组织血流量和血流容积的增加 ;针刺太冲穴仅诱导颞叶脑组织血流量和血流容积的增加 ;针刺合谷配太冲穴诱导额叶和颞叶脑组织血流量和血流容积的增加。 结论 :针刺不同穴位激发不同脑区的脑组织变化 ,而两个穴位配伍并不是两个穴位引起脑组织fMRI功能改变作用的叠加 ,而是引起脑组织fMRI功能重新分布。
Abstract:Objective To investigate effects of acupuncture of different acupoints on fMRI cerebral functional imaging. Methods Healthy subjects were randomly divided into Hegu (LI 4) group, Taichong (LR 3) group and Hegu (LI 4) plus Taichong (LR 3) group, 7 cases in each group. Results Acupuncture at Hegu (LI 4) and acupuncture at Hegu (LI 4) plus Taichong (LR 3) could increase amount of blood flow and volume of blood flow in both the frontal lobe and the occipital lobe; acupuncture at Taichong (LR 3) could increase the amount of blood flow and volume of blood flow in the frontal lobe. Conclusion Acupuncture at an acupoints acts on a specific brain region, and combination of two acupoints can not produce superposition of changes of cerebral fMRI functions induced by the two acupoints but can induce their renew distribution.
